js实现数组对象去重
生活随笔
收集整理的這篇文章主要介紹了
js实现数组对象去重
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
數組對象去重,可直接復用
/***數組對象去重** @param {Array} arr 去重數組* @param {String} key 唯一標識*/ deduplication(arr, key) {const obj = {}// 利用reduce方法遍歷數組,reduce第一個參數是遍歷要執行的函數,第二個參數是item的初始值return arr.reduce((item, next) => {if (!obj[next[key]]) {obj[next[key]] = trueitem.push(next)}return item}, []) }總結
以上是生活随笔為你收集整理的js实现数组对象去重的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 三菱汽车 CEO 称在华销售低迷,有必要
- 下一篇: 消息称特斯拉将商讨在印度建厂,生产 2.